About This Home

Available mid-July for $1895 per month. Perfectly located in the heart of Centerra, this ground level 2 bedroom + office, 2 bathroom, 1 car garage condo is near shopping, dining, lakes and trails. Large private yard with fence facing the back of the community is adjacent to trails, lakes and open spaces! Enjoy comfortable, no maintenance living in High Plains Village! Tenant pays gas and electricity, HOA includes water/sewer, trash, and exterior maintenance. 1 dog allowed, under 50lbs, no aggressive breeds, with $300 pet deposit and $35 per month pet rent No cats NO SMOKING Requirements: Good Credit 650 or higher, household income at least 2 times the amount of rent, good landlord references or current home owner, ability to pass a criminal background check. All requirements will be verified. Equal Housing Opportunity Provider. Benjamin Wishart Employing Broker.

City - Loveland

Loveland sits at the base of the Rocky Mountains in Larimer County, where the Front Range meets the foothills and the pace of life feels intentional rather than rushed. Known informally as the Sweetheart City, it holds a population of around 77,000 and functions as part of the Fort Collins-Loveland metro area, giving residents access to a mid-size city without the density of Denver, roughly 45 miles to the south. Major employers in healthcare, manufacturing, and technology anchor the local economy, while UCHealth Medical Center of the Rockies serves as one of the region's most prominent institutions.

Neighborhoods here range from the walkable blocks of historic Downtown Loveland, home to the restored Rialto Theater and Loveland Museum, to the newer, retail-anchored Centerra district near Interstate 25, and the quieter lake-area communities surrounding Boyd Lake State Park.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I submit a Portable Tenant Screening Report when I apply?

Applicant has the right to provide the property manager or owner with a Portable Tenant Screening Report (PTSR) that is not more than 30 days old, as defined in § 38-12-902(2.5), Colorado Revised Statutes; and 2) if Applicant provides the property manager or owner with a PTSR, the property manager or owner is prohibited from: a) charging Applicant a rental application fee; or b) charging Applicant a fee for the property manager or owner to access or use the PTSR.
